What is Vùng cháy?
In this glossary, Vùng cháy refers to: A designated section of a ship separated by fire-resistant boundaries to contain and limit fire spread, as defined by SOLAS and IMO regulations.
How is Vùng cháy used in maritime?
In maritime communication, this term appears in contexts such as: "Kỹ sư trưởng tới cầu tàu: Đám cháy được khống chế trong vùng cháy số hai. Cửa và van chống cháy đã đóng; theo dõi nhiệt độ."
